Lesson notes

In this lesson, you'll go over an accompaniment part for Kenny Dorham's jazz-bossa nova standard, "Blue Bossa," first recorded on Joe Henderson's 1963 album, Page One. You'll go over the form and the harmony of the tune, and then you'll learn a set of 4-note right hand voicings to fit the chord progression. Finally, you'll apply those chord voicings to a 2-bar bossa nova rhythmic pattern, adding a left-hand bass part in the process.
